Daniele De Rossi admits he ‘did not miss the anxiety’ he felt before the Derby della Capitale, but is ‘privileged’ to experience it as Roma coach against old rivals Lazio.

It kicks off at the Stadio Olimpico at 17.00 UK time (16.00 GMT).

The Giallorossi lost only one of their domestic matches since De Rossi took over from Jose Mourinho in mid-January and are gearing up for the Europa League quarter-final against Milan.

However, they are fresh from a 0-0 draw away to Lecce, which left them trailing in the race for a Champions League spot.

“We fired the lads up to the right level, because we need the balance between being too switched off against an opponent that will be ready for battle, and being too fired up, irritable and error-prone,” De Rossi told DAZN.

“That is a difficult balance to find, but we have many experienced players who are accustomed to matches like this, so I have confidence.”

The big news is the return of Lorenzo Pellegrini from suspension, but above all Dybala is ready to start following another injury that ruled him out of international duty.

“He is doing well, he trained with the group for several days, did the distances and sprints that he couldn’t do before Lecce. We knew that we couldn’t rush his return, we couldn’t afford that risk, but now he is ready and will have a great match.”

Following his retirement, De Rossi famously put on a disguise so he could watch the Derby della Capitale from the Curva Sud. Did he miss being involved?

“I did not miss the anxiety I am feeling right now, no! But this is the joy of our sport and our city. It is one of the biggest games in the world, I am fortunate to have played many of them – and to have also played in the Boca Juniors derby on the other side of the world – and even more privileged now to experience it from the touchline.”
